Overview

Welcome to the Department of Finance – a place that is about much more than numbers. We are central to the Australian Public Service and make a real impact through our work, which reaches into every other agency and department in the APS. Finance plays a key role assisting the Australian Government to shape and deliver its priorities to ensure public expenditure programs are sustainable and reflect best-practice financial management. We provide services, make decisions and offer advice in a range of areas: • the Budget and the government’s financial framework • public sector transformation • the government’s non-defence domestic property portfolio and the sale of key assets • government business enterprises • the Service Delivery Office • insurance services for other government agencies • ministerial and parliamentary services • whole-of-government procurement.
